M456 AND M458 DETONATING CORDS
Solicitation # W519TC-26-R-DETC
The U.S. Army Contracting Command Rock Island, acting for the Office of the Project Manager for Close Combat Systems, is conducting a market survey to identify capable sources for the manufacture and delivery of three types of detonating cords. The requirements include the M456 Type I Class E detonating cord, the M456 reinforced detonating cord, and the M458 inert dummy detonating cord. These items are used for priming and detonating explosive charges, urban breaching operations, and demolition training. The government requires providers to possess comprehensive capabilities in explosive and pyrotechnic processing, loading, and Load Assemble Pack operations, as well as the ability to perform First Article Testing and Lot Acceptance Testing. This sources sought notice is for informational purposes and does not constitute a formal request for proposal or a commitment to award a contract. The procurement falls under NAICS code 325920 for Explosives Manufacturing and PSC 1375 for Demolition Materials. The government is considering various small business set-aside categories and may make multiple awards. Interested businesses must submit a capabilities statement and organizational details to the primary point of contact, Colin Sommers, by September 30, 2026. Submissions should also address risk mitigation strategies regarding global supply chain volatility and material scarcity.

1356 - 1356-01-106-5985; WW98; Initiating Propellant; DWG: 2508738 REV AA
Solicitation # N0010426RK043
Solicitation N0010426RK043 is a competitive, unrestricted acquisition for a three-year indefinite delivery, indefinite quantity contract to provide initiating propellant, identified by NSN 4T-1356-01-106-5985 and DODIC WW98. The procurement is an FMS requirement issued by the Navsup Weapon Systems Support Mech in Mechanicsburg, Pennsylvania. The period of performance runs from November 30, 2026, to November 30, 2029, with a guaranteed minimum of 599 units and a maximum of 4,200 units. The item is classified as a Critical Safety Item and an explosive, necessitating a pre-award safety survey and adherence to specific explosive weight and class guidelines. Technical compliance is based on drawing 2508738 Revision AA and product specification WS12984 Revision AA. The award will be based on best value via a tradeoff determination, where technical approach and past performance are equal in importance and significantly more critical than price. Past performance serves as a pass/fail gate, requiring at least a limited confidence rating for eligibility. Offerors must meet CMMC Level 2 certification prior to award and submit proposals electronically across five specific volumes. Delivery is distributed across multiple locations, including Tooele, Utah, and Keyport, Washington, with invoicing processed through the WAWF system. Quality assurance requires compliance with ISO 9001 and ASQ-Q9000 standards, with 100 percent inspection required for critical characteristics.

N0016426RJR98 - TIMED FIRING DEVICE (TFD)
Solicitation # N0016426RJR98
The Naval Surface Warfare Center, Crane Division is soliciting proposals for a five-year, Indefinite-Delivery Indefinite-Quantity (IDIQ) supply contract for the production, acceptance, and delivery of Timed Firing Devices (TFD). The scope of work includes the TFD kit (MR27), the TFD blasting demo accessory kit (MR28), and the RSI-1586-01 Plastic Encapsulated Detonator or Low Energy Exploding Foil Initiator (MR29). This effort involves the production of precision electronic timed firing devices used to initiate various explosives, requiring the integration of components such as the Low Energy Exploding Foil Initiator, Shock Tube Initiators, and training chips, as well as software installation for PC and Android applications. The contract will be awarded as a Firm-Fixed-Price (FFP) agreement and is designated as a total Small Business Set Aside. The procurement process utilizes a best-value determination based on four primary factors: contract documentation (pass/fail), technical approach (manufacturing, management, and quality plans), past performance, and price. Technical and past performance factors are weighted more heavily than price. Offerors must submit their proposals through the PIEE Solicitation Module, adhering to strict volume and page limitations. The solicitation has undergone multiple amendments to address industry questions, update pricing matrices, and extend the closing date, with the final response deadline set for September 9, 2026. Government Furnished Property, including electric TFDs and software/firmware disks, is provided to support the program.
